About The Position

Amazon’s Communications and Corporate Responsibility (CCR) PXT organization is seeking a Senior HR Specialist with excellent project management skills who can think big, lead end to end employee experience initiatives, and cultivate collaborative relationships within the CCR PXT team to drive the PXT operating rhythm and shared goals. This is a dynamic HR role that thrives on collaboration and delivering programs to impact the broader CCR employee experiences and development. We are looking for a strong problem solver to design and implement people programs and practices that are scalable for the CCR business. The Senior HR Specialist is both a strategic and hands-on role that provides programmatic leadership to our global team, but also partners extremely closely with the CCR business and Amazon’s central PXT teams. This role is critical to shaping the future of PXT services through data-driven improvements, innovative solutions, mechanisms/systems implementations, and change management. You'll directly influence how we support and enable our global CCR workforce while partnering with senior leadership to drive operational excellence.

Responsibilities

  • Lead end-to-end program execution of employee experience and leadership development initiatives across the CCR business.
  • Design, implement, and maintain PXT rhythm of business activities both internal to PXT and external to the CCR business.
  • Manage complex, cross-functional projects from concept to completion.
  • Dive Deep to understand both business and PXT goals, translate these to actionable employee strategy, and recommend new approaches, policies and procedures to drive continuous improvement.
  • Build and maintain collaborative partnerships within PXT, the business, and other stakeholders
